AN INVITATIONDear Sponsors and Exhibitors

I am writing to you to seek your support for the 2018 scientific meeting of the Tasmania Branch of RANZCO.

The theme of the meeting will be “Cornea Unplugged: Cornea and its Diseases for the Comprehensive Ophthalmologist”.

We have the privilege of getting experts in the field to come and spend an educational weekend with us in Hobart to help simplify the issue of corneal disease. In addition, there will also be time for presentations of interesting cases, audits and free papers.

The cornea is something that people of all specialties in the field have to deal with fairly regularly. The spectrum and complexity of corneal disease is vast and often causes a problem in terms of diagnosis and treatment even to the very experienced specialist. We need to keep abreast of new developments in corneal disease.

The use of new diagnostic equipment, understanding corneal topography, cross-linking, management of infective keratitis as well as indications for various newer techniques of corneal surgery, will be discussed.

The Tasmanian meeting has been steadily gaining popularity over the years with attendees from interstate on the increase. It is anticipated that between 65-80 delegates will participate.

The meeting has a strong collegiate feel with delegates taking the time to interact with each other. There are two half day scientific sessions with catering and a trade display in the foyer area of the venue. We are pleased to offer 12 trestle table displays this year.

Friday 22 June 2018

1800 - 1900 Welcome Reception

Saturday 23 June 2018

0745 - 0830 Registration, Arrival Tea & Coffee

0830 - 0900 Introduction and Welcome

0900 - 0945 Herpetic keratitis update - Associate Professor Mark Daniell

0945 - 1030 Management of ocular surface squamous neoplasia - Associate Professor Mark Daniell, Dr Chameen Samarawickrama

1030 - 1100 Morning Tea

1100 - 1130 Keratoconus update - Dr Elsie Chan

1130 - 1200 Corneal crosslinking - Dr Elsie Chan

1200 - 1230 Interpretation of corneal topography - Dr Chameen Samarawickrama

1230 - 1300 Lunch

1300 - 1700 General Practitioners’ Upskilling Educational Session

1830 - 2130 Meeting Dinner – Henry Jones Art Hotel

Sunday 24 June 2018

0730 - 0830 Annual General Meeting, Tasmanian Branch of RANZCO

0815 - 0845 Registration, Arrival Tea & Coffee

0845 - 0900 RANZCO Tasmanian Branch Update

0900 - 0930 Future of corneal grafting - Associate Professor Mark Daniell, Dr Chameen Samarawickrama

0930 - 1000 Diagnosis and management of microbial keratitis - Dr Chameen Samarawickrama

1000 - 1030 Immune diseases of the cornea; Eye and Ear experience with mucous membrane pemphigoid and rheumatoid melts - Dr Chameen Samarawickrama, Dr Elsie Chan

1030 - 1100 Cataract surgery tips in corneal disease - Associate Professor Mark Daniell

1100 - 1130 Morning Tea

1130 - 1300 Free Papers, Audits, Clinical Cases

RANZCO has approved this CPD activity for 1 point per hour in the Clinical Expertise category, level 1
